    Performance analysis and power optimization for FH secure communication under frequency and phase mismatch by Changqing SONG, Hongzhi ZHAO, Lizhi QIN, Shihai SHAO

    Published 2022-09-01
    “…The artificial noise (AN) shielded frequency hopping (FH) secure communication can counteract electromagnetic interference and wiretapping, but its carrier frequencies change rapidly within a wide bandwidth which will raise the level of carrier frequency offset and phase noise, yielding AN cancellation performance degradation.To tackle this, the signal distortion caused by frequency and phase mismatch (FPM) was mathematically modeled, the AN cancellation performance was evaluated via signal-to-noise ratio, and the system secrecy was scaled via secrecy capacity.On basis of this, the optimal power allocation scheme for AN and confidential signal was designed, and the scheme was expanded according to the FPM level and the propagation channel quality.Numerical simulations verify that FPM can significantly degrade the noise cancellation performance and system secrecy, and to counteract this, the power ratio of AN to confidential signals should decrease with an increasing FPM.…”

    Dynamics Characteristic Analysis of Spur Gear Pairs based on Tooth Surface Friction by Lu Fengxia, Wang Haofei, Zhu Rupeng, Bao Heyun, Jiang Huihui

    Published 2015-01-01
    “…A bending-torsional nonlinear dynamics model of the spur gear pair with 6-DOF is established and the dimensionless dynamics equations are derived.The tooth surface friction,time-varying stiffness,gear backlashes as well as gear mesh errors are considered in this model.Based on the location of the contact line,the mathematical expressions of the tooth surface friction and the friction torque are both derived.The effects of tooth surface friction on the dynamic behaviors of the system are studied.The results show that the tooth surface friction can increase the vibration of the system,and the effect is more obvious on the vibration in the perpendicular direction to the meshing line.The degree of the chaotic motion of the system can be reduced by the tooth surface friction,and the bifurcation of the system becomes blurred at the high meshing frequency and chaotic motion appears earlier by the tooth surface friction.…”
